About Job

CUBE84 is seeking a skilled HR Business Partner to join our team. This role will be responsible for aligning our people strategy with business goals and growth plans, ensuring a high-performance, ownership-driven culture across teams.

The ideal candidate will have a strong business understanding, preferably in services/consulting environment, and be able to influence and partner with senior stakeholders. They will also possess a high ownership and problem-solving mindset, strong communication and interpersonal skills, and a data-driven approach to decision making.

Responsibilities
  • Partner with business leaders to align people strategy with business goals and growth plans, ensuring a high-performance, ownership-driven culture across teams. This involves regular collaboration with senior stakeholders to ensure that the HR strategy is aligned with the overall business objectives and that the HR function is equipped to drive business success.

  • Drive workforce planning, including hiring demand, skill mapping, and resource optimization, to ensure the right talent is in place to drive business success. This involves analyzing business needs, identifying skills gaps, and developing strategies to attract and retain top talent.

  • Enable performance management processes—goal setting, reviews, and managing low/high performers—to ensure team members are equipped to excel in their roles. This involves developing and implementing performance management systems, providing coaching and feedback to managers, and ensuring that employees are aware of their role in driving business success.

  • Coach and support managers on team management, feedback, and difficult conversations, to promote a culture of open communication and constructive feedback. This involves providing guidance on effective communication, conflict resolution, and leadership development, and ensuring that managers are equipped to manage their teams effectively.

  • Monitor employee engagement, identify risks (attrition/burnout), and drive retention initiatives to ensure our team members feel valued and supported. This involves analyzing employee feedback, identifying trends, and developing strategies to improve employee engagement and retention.

  • Ensure strong internal parity across roles, titles, and compensation, to promote a fair and equitable work environment. This involves analyzing internal pay structures, identifying disparities, and developing strategies to ensure fairness and equity.

  • Support organization design, career pathing, and succession planning, to ensure the right talent is in place to drive business growth and succession. This involves analyzing business needs, identifying talent gaps, and developing strategies to attract and retain top talent.

  • Partner with Talent Acquisition to ensure quality and timely hiring, to ensure we attract and retain top talent. This involves collaborating with Talent Acquisition to develop sourcing strategies, interviewing candidates, and ensuring that new hires are equipped to excel in their roles.

  • Act as a change agent during organizational shifts, ensuring smooth adoption and minimal disruption to our business. This involves developing and implementing change management strategies, communicating with stakeholders, and ensuring that the organization is equipped to adapt to change.

  • Handle employee relations with sensitivity, ensuring compliance with applicable laws and regulations. This involves providing guidance on employee relations, investigating complaints, and ensuring that employee relations are handled in a fair and transparent manner.

What you need to know about the Chennai Tech Scene

To locals, it's no secret that South India is leading the charge in big data infrastructure. While the environmental impact of data centers has long been a concern, emerging hubs like Chennai are favored by companies seeking ready access to renewable energy resources, which provide more sustainable and cost-effective solutions. As a result, Chennai, along with neighboring Bengaluru and Hyderabad, is poised for significant growth, with a projected 65 percent increase in data center capacity over the next decade.
